What Is a Concrete Pumper?
A concrete pumper is a specific construction machine that transfers fresh concrete from the mixer truck or hopper to the desired place using the pumping method. It does not involve carrying the concrete by hand through buckets and wheelbarrows but rather pushing the concrete via pipelines.
The process of concrete pumping is particularly beneficial in construction sites that face some kind of restriction. It is easier to pour concrete at high floors of the building or backyard locations using the concrete pumping technique.
The concrete pumper typically operates on the principle of hydraulic pressure. The pumping mechanism forces the concrete mixture in a continuous manner through the pipelines.
How Does a Concrete Pumper Work?
The working process of a concrete pumper is simple but highly efficient.
First, ready-mixed concrete is supplied to the hopper of the pump. Then, the concrete pumping machine takes the concrete into the cylinders and pushes it forward through pipes or hoses.
The concrete mixture is pumped by hydraulic cylinders producing the pressure inside the concrete pump. Concrete moves along the pipeline to be discharged at the end pouring point.
The concrete flow and direction are controlled by an operator as required at the construction site. It provides precise pouring of slabs, columns, foundations, walls, and other construction elements.
Quality concrete pumps operate without interruptions, which is important for a constant pace of work.
Types of Concrete Pumpers
Different constructions will need different pumping equipment for concrete. Selecting the right equipment will depend on the project’s size, distance, height, and accessibility.
1. Boom Pump
The boom pump is the most frequently employed type of concrete pump for heavy-duty construction work. This pump is fitted with an arm that can move in various directions and pour concrete with precision.
Boom pumps are ideal for:
- High-rise buildings
- Large commercial projects
- Bridges
- Industrial construction
The extended arm allows concrete to reach areas that are difficult to access using traditional methods.
2. Line Pump
A line pump uses flexible hoses and pipelines to transport concrete from the pump to the pouring area.
This type is commonly used for:
- Residential projects
- Driveways
- Small slabs
- Swimming pools
- Ground-level construction
Line pumps are practical when the concrete needs to travel horizontally over a distance or through narrow spaces.
3. Trailer Concrete Pump
The trailer pump is a mobile pumping machine that can be moved easily from place to place. It is linked with pipes and is appropriate in cases where flexibility is needed.
It is often used for:
- Smaller construction sites
- Repair work
- Long-distance concrete placement
4. Mixer Pump
The mixer pump performs both mixing and pumping jobs in one single unit. It proves to be useful when transporting ready-mixed concrete alone is hard.
This type can save time because the concrete preparation and pumping process happen together.
Benefits of Using a Concrete Pumper
Using a concrete pumper provides several advantages compared with traditional concrete placement methods.
Faster Concrete Placement
Manual concrete transportation takes more time and requires more workers. The concrete pump ensures that concrete is delivered continuously, hence making the process of concreting quicker.
This is very advantageous for big projects since time delay will lead to additional expenses of labor and machines.
Better Accuracy
Concrete pumps allow workers to place concrete exactly where required. This reduces unnecessary spreading and helps maintain better control over the construction process.
Reduced Labour Requirement
Carrying heavy concrete manually requires multiple workers. A concrete pumper reduces physical effort and allows workers to focus on finishing and other important tasks.
Access to Difficult Areas
Some construction locations are challenging to reach with traditional methods. A pumping system can transport concrete through pipelines to narrow spaces, higher floors, and restricted areas.
Less Concrete Wastage
Controlled pumping reduces wastage in material use since the concrete is delivered directly to where it should be rather than transported several times.

Concrete Pumper vs Traditional Concrete Pouring
The conventional method of pouring concrete involves a lot of manual effort. Concrete is carried manually with the help of buckets, wheelbarrows, or any other means.
The concrete pumper provides an advanced alternative, where the transfer of concrete is done straight from the mixing site to the pouring site.
Here is a simple comparison:
| Concrete Pumper | Traditional Pouring |
| Faster concrete placement | Slower process |
| Requires fewer workers | Needs more manual labour |
| Suitable for difficult locations | Limited accessibility |
| Better control over placement | More chances of material handling issues |
For modern construction projects, pumping technology provides better efficiency and convenience.
When Should You Use a Concrete Pumper?
A concrete pumper is recommended when:
- The construction site has limited space
- Concrete needs to reach higher floors
- Large quantities of concrete are required
- Faster completion is important
- Manual transportation is difficult
For small projects, it might suffice to have a line pump, but for large-scale commercial projects, it becomes necessary to use boom pumps.
How to Select the Right Concrete Pump?
Before choosing a concrete pump, consider:
Project Size
Large projects require powerful pumps, while smaller projects may need compact equipment.
Pumping Distance
The horizontal and vertical distance between the concrete source and pouring area affects pump selection.
Site Accessibility
Check whether the equipment can easily reach and operate at the construction location.
Concrete Type
The concrete mix design and consistency must be appropriate for the pump.
